Single Screw vs Twin Screw Air Compressor
(1) Whole Machine Comparison
① Air compressor power is different
Assume the airflow is the same ~ 3m³/min. The single screw compressor power is 5.6~6.2KW. But the power of the double screw air compressor is a bit bigger: 6.0~6.6KW.
② Noise and vibration
Single screw: no vibration (steel coins can stand upright and not fall down). The noise is 60-68dB. Twin screw compressor: the vibration is greater because the forces cannot be balanced. The noise is 68-88dB. ตัวอย่างเช่น, the noise of a 10 แรงม้า 3 phase screw air compressor is 68dB.
③ Bearing durability
Single screw compressor: radial and axial balance. Long bearing life. Rotor bearing 30,000 ชั่วโมง. Star wheel bearing 50,000 ชั่วโมง.
Twin screw type compressor has no balance at all. The load of the second rotor is extremely large. The bearing life is short, generally: 8000-18000 ชั่วโมง. It needs professional personnel to replace the bearings.
④ Temperature
The exhaust temperature of the single screw compressor is <90องศาเซลเซียส. Twin-screw temperature <110องศาเซลเซียส.

(3) Different Working Principles
The former: single-screw rotor drives two symmetrically distributed star wheels to rotate. Screw groove and the inner wall of the casing form a closed chamber. Bring the air to the required pressure.
The latter: the airend consists of intermeshing rotors. When working, one rotor rotates clockwise. The other turns counterclockwise. So it generates the compressed air during intermeshing.
(4) Force Balance
Single-screw air compressor: the force balance is excellent. Screw bears radial and axial air forces. They can be automatically balanced. The star gear teeth bear the forces. So it requires that the star gear teeth have sufficient strength and rigidity.
Twin screw type air compressor: the screw rotor bears large radial and axial air forces. The air forces are unbalanced. อย่างไรก็ตาม, it can improve axial force balance through structural design. There are no unbalanced inertial forces.
(5) Manufacturing Cost
Former: it can use ordinary bearings for screws and a star wheel. Manufacturing costs are lower.
Later: the load on the two-screw rotor is relatively large. ดังนั้น, it requires to use of high-precision bearings. Manufacturing costs are higher. For this 10 แรงม้า 3 phase screw air compressor, we can supply a good price. Different spare parts, different prices.
(6) Different Applicability
The former: it’s suitable for occasions with high exhaust pressure. It can also be made into a water-lubricated air compressor.
The latter: There are limitations in terms of rotor stiffness and bearing load. ดังนั้น, it can only be suitable for the medium and low-pressure range. The exhaust pressure generally doesn’t exceed 1.6Mpa.
